A bird strike forced a Gol Airlines flight to return to Brasília Airport shortly after takeoff on February 23, 2025. The flight, destined for Congonhas Airport in São Paulo, took off at 9:10 AM but had to turn back about 40 minutes later. How does this incident impact air travel safety?

The airline confirmed that the landing was executed safely, with no injuries reported among passengers or crew.

Impact on Passengers and Airport Operations

The incident had minimal impact on overall airport operations. Inframerica, the airport’s management, confirmed that regular flights continued without disruption. Here’s how the situation unfolded:

  • The flight took off at 9:10 AM and returned by 9:53 AM.
  • Passengers were safely relocated to another aircraft.
  • The new flight was scheduled to depart at 11:55 AM.
  • Safety protocols were prioritized throughout the incident.
